The answer to 'why is my dehumidifier not cooling' is that there are several common causes, including a refrigerant leak, a problem with the compressor, or a clogged air filter. Symptoms may include the dehumidifier not getting as cold as it should, the air coming out feeling warm, or the unit not removing moisture effectively.

If your dehumidifier is not cooling properly, the first thing to check is the air filter. A clogged filter can restrict airflow and cause the unit to work less efficiently. You can try cleaning or replacing the filter yourself. If that doesn't solve the issue, it's likely a more complex problem that will require a professional HVAC technician to diagnose and repair, such as a refrigerant leak or compressor failure.

Frequently Asked Questions

How often should I clean the air filter on my dehumidifier?

It's recommended to clean the air filter on your dehumidifier every 2-4 weeks, or more frequently if you notice reduced performance.

Can I add more refrigerant to my dehumidifier myself?

No, adding refrigerant to a dehumidifier is a job for a professional HVAC technician. Attempting to do this yourself could be dangerous and may cause further damage to the unit.

How long should a dehumidifier last?

With proper maintenance and care, a quality dehumidifier can typically last 8-12 years before needing replacement.
